What is a Secure Dog Field?

A secure dog field is exactly what it sounds like—a fully enclosed area that you can book privately, giving you exclusive use during your session.

That means...

🐾 No unexpected dogs
🐾 No cyclists whizzing past
🐾 No runners appearing from nowhere
🐾 No worrying about roads or traffic

Just you, your humans and acres of freedom.

Grow Walkies Headcorn offers around 2.5 acres of securely fenced countryside, complete with private bookings, secure access, fresh water and agility equipment, making it a brilliant place for dogs to safely enjoy off-lead adventures. Why I LOVE Grow Walkies ❤️

Why Secure Dog Fields are Amazing for Dogs

Not every dog feels comfortable on busy public walks.

Secure fields give every dog the chance to enjoy freedom safely.

They're especially brilliant for...

🐢 Reactive Dogs

If your dog worries about other dogs or people, exclusive-use fields remove that pressure.

No surprise encounters.

No stressful passing dogs.

Just calm, relaxed adventures.

🐢 Puppies

Young puppies can practise recall and confidence without the dangers of roads or distractions.

Learning becomes fun.

🐢 Rescue Dogs

Many rescue dogs have unknown histories or unreliable recall.

A secure field allows them to experience freedom safely while building trust with their owners.

🐢 Senior Dogs

Older dogs might not want huge countryside hikes anymore.

Instead they can wander, sniff and enjoy gentle exercise at their own pace.

If you’ve been following our adventures for a while, you’ll know that little Phoebe is officially 14 years young. πŸ₯ΉπŸ’•

And while she may still have the attitude of a puppy, her body is starting to remind us that she’s definitely earned her senior-dog status!

Phoebe is now going blind, is slightly deaf (or, as we like to call it, has developed selective hearing πŸ˜‚), and her back legs are becoming increasingly weak. Over the past few months, walks have become much harder for her. She used to happily come along for our 45-minute-plus adventures, but these days she can manage around 15–20 minutes before her legs start to wobble and give way.

The hardest part was watching her miss out on our field adventures. πŸ’”

We’d arrive at the fields and, by the time we got there, Phoebe had already used so much energy just getting around that she was exhausted. She still wanted to be part of the fun, but her little legs just weren’t always up for it.

Enter… Phoebe’s chariot. πŸ‘‘πŸΆ

We were absolutely thrilled when PawHut kindly gifted us their EasyFold Trail Pet Stroller, and honestly… it has been a complete game changer!

Now Phoebe can ride to the fields in style, saving all those precious little leg muscles for actually enjoying herself once we get there. πŸ₯°

Once we arrive, she can hop out and have a little wander around at her own pace, sniff all the important smells, investigate what everyone else is doing and generally pretend she’s still a young whippersnapper. πŸ˜‚

And when her legs start getting tired?

Straight back into the stroller she goes! πŸ›’πŸΎ

She can have a rest, enjoy the scenery and then get back out again when she feels ready. It means she gets to be included in our walks without having to push herself beyond what her body can comfortably manage.

πŸ’š What do we love about it?

The PawHut stroller has been designed with adventures in mind, with three large rubber wheels that are suitable for different terrains, making it particularly useful for our trips to the fields and parks. The front wheel can also be locked for extra control.

It has a soft, removable and washable cushion, which is VERY important when your passengers include muddy dogs who believe personal hygiene is optional. πŸ˜‚

There’s also an adjustable canopy, safety tethers inside, reflective strips and a rear footbrake, giving us peace of mind while Phoebe is cruising around.

And because apparently senior dogs need luggage too, there’s plenty of storage underneath and pockets at the back for all the essentials. Treats, poo bags, leads… basically everything required for a five-star dog outing. πŸΎπŸ˜‚

It also folds down easily, making it much easier to pop in the car when we're heading out on an adventure.

PawHut says this particular stroller is suitable for small and medium dogs up to 43cm in length and 20kg, and specifically highlights it as being suitable for senior pets or pets who tire easily — which makes it a pretty perfect match for our little Phoebe. πŸ’š
